2014-03-31 5 views
2

Jenkins Git Plugin 네이티브 폴링에서 많은 오류가 발생하고 Kohsuke blogpost을 읽은 후 str_server에 git hook을 통합하여 git 저장소를 사용하고 폴링이 구성된 모든 Jenkins 작업을 트리거합니다 .Jenkins Git 폴링 + 후크로 제어 폴링 빈도

문제는 다음과 같습니다

  • 힘내 후크 내 일을 트리거 각 난 단지 (여론 조사는 하루에 한 번 변경) 하루에 한 번 실행해야합니다 비싼 구성이
  • 커밋에.

어떻게해야합니까? 젠킨스의 최신 버전으로

+0

하나의 가능하지만 최적이 아닌 해결책은 값 비싼 구성에서 타이머를 사용하는 것입니다.하지만 아무런 변경 사항이없는 경우에도 비싼 작업을 실행할 수 있습니다. 따라서 실제로 피하는 것이 좋습니다. –

답변

3

, 당신은 후크를 게시 커밋 듣고에서 작업을 비활성화 할 수 있습니다

열기 작업 구성이 망할 놈의 구성에 도착.

Additional Behaviours에서 add을 클릭하고 Don't trigger a build on commit notifications을 선택하십시오.

변경 사항에 대한 실제 폴링이 발생하면 작업이 시작됩니다.

GitPlugin Version> = 2.0.3을 사용하는 경우 SCM 트리거 구성에서 "post-commit hooks 무시"를 선택할 수도 있습니다.

+0

간단한 답변을 주셔서 감사합니다. 내가 필요! :) –